Abel
Everybody's Encyclopedia · 1912 · p. 2
the second son of Adam and brother of Cain. The latter was a tiller of the ground; Abel a shepherd. Both brought their offerings before the Lord; Cain, the first-fruits of the ground; Abel, the firstlings of the fiock. God accepted the offering of Abel; the offering of Cain he rejected. The latter, instigated by envy, murdered his brother in the field.
